Chocolate-Coated Strawberries

Ingredients

Scale
  • 1 lb fresh strawberries, washed and dried completely
  • 8 oz dark or milk chocolate, chopped (or chocolate chips)
  • 2 tbsp coconut oil (for smooth melting)
  • Sprinkles or crushed nuts (optional, for decoration)

Instructions

1. Prepare the Strawberries:

  1. Rinse strawberries and pat them dry completely with a paper towel.
  2. Let them air dry for a few minutes—any moisture can prevent the chocolate from sticking properly.

2. Melt the Chocolate:

  1. In a microwave-safe bowl, combine chocolate and coconut oil.
  2. Microwave in 30-second intervals, stirring after each, until fully melted and smooth. (Alternatively, use a double boiler for gentle melting.)

3. Dip the Strawberries:

  1. Hold each strawberry by the stem and dip it into the melted chocolate, coating it evenly.
  2. Let any excess chocolate drip off before placing the strawberry on a parchment-lined tray.

4. Add Toppings (Optional):

  • While the chocolate is still wet, sprinkle crushed nuts, sprinkles, or coconut flakes over the strawberries for extra flavor and texture.

5. Set & Serve:

  1. Let the strawberries set at room temperature for about 10 minutes.
  2. For faster setting, place them in the refrigerator for 15 minutes.
  3. Serve fresh and enjoy!

Notes

  • Use high-quality chocolate for the best taste and texture.
  • Avoid water contact—even a drop of water can cause the chocolate to seize.
  • Make ahead: Store in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 24 hours.
